TPTP(Thousands of Problems for Theorem Provers)是一个广泛使用的命题证明器和自动推理工具,它为学术界和工业界提供了数以千计的数学问题,让研究人员和开发者可以进行高效的自动化测试。在这篇文章中,我们将深入探讨如何下载和安装TPTP,使用它的各种功能,以及学习一些相关的背景知识。随着这些信息的深入,您将能够更好地理解TPTP的应用,并利用这一强大的工具来解决复杂的数学问题。
TPTP是一个为自动定理证明器(ATP)设计的问题库,它包含了大量的命题逻辑和一阶逻辑问题。这些问题为研究者提供了一个标准的基准,实验中需要求解的各种复杂度问题,涵盖了从基础数学到复杂逻辑推理的广泛领域。
TPTP不仅仅是一个问题库,它还提供了一些工具,可以帮助用户更好地理解这些问题以及如何解决它们。此外,TPTP也是一个社区驱动的项目,研究人员和开发者可以提交他们的问题,或者提交他们在TPTP基础上开发的新工具和算法。
要下载TPTP,用户首先需要访问官方网站。通常情况下,TPTP的最新版本和更新会在如下的链接中提供:TPTP官网。
在官网上,用户可以找到关于不同版本的TPTP及其详细文档,用户只需要点击相应的下载链接,按照说明步骤完成下载即可。一般而言,下载文件会包括源代码、文档以及一些示例问题,适合不同层次的用户使用。
下载完成后,用户需要解压缩文件到指定的文件夹内。接下来,用户可以根据自己的操作系统进行安装。从这里,我们分别介绍Windows和Linux操作系统的安装步骤。
1. 首先,确认您的计算机上已经安装了Java环境,因为TPTP需要Java来运行。
2. 解压下载的TPTP文件到您的计算机上的某个目录。
3. 打开命令提示符,进入到您解压TPTP的目录中。
4. 运行命令 > `java -jar tptp.jar`,即可启动TPTP的界面。
1. 确保您已经安装了Java环境,通常可以通过命令`sudo apt install default-jre`来安装。
2. 解压下载的TPTP文件,并进入到解压的目录。
3. 使用命令 > `java -jar tptp.jar` 启动TPTP的界面。
启动成功后,用户将进入TPTP的主界面。在这个界面上,用户可以选择不同的功能,包括查看问题库、运行证据器、分析结果等。
TPTP提供了多个问题集合,用户可以随时查看和选择。用户可以根据主题、难度和类型对问题进行筛选和搜索。对于每个问题,都会提供详尽的信息,而用户可以选择对其进行求解。
TPTP内置了多个不同的证据器,用户可以选择不同的证据器来处理特定类型的问题。通过选择合适的证据器,用户能更高效地解决问题。
在解决问题后,用户可以查看详细的解决步骤和证据,TPTP提供了清晰的界面来展示这些信息,帮助用户更好地理解其逻辑推理过程。
TPTP主要支持命题逻辑和一阶逻辑的各类问题,其问题库中涵盖了从简单的命题判断到复杂的逻辑命题,适合不同的研究需要。它是一个理论与实践相结合的工具,适用于学术研究、算法验证及其他多种应用场景。
TPTP作为一个问题库,主要目的是为了支持不同的定理证明器(如Coq、Isabelle等),它并不仅限于自己成为一个求解工具。相对而言,其他定理证明工具通常是独立运行的,它们集成了更强大的数学推理能力和定制化功能。
作为一个社区驱动的项目,用户可以通过官方网站找到提交问题的指南。提交问题时,需要确保问题符合TPTP的格式要求,并提供足够的描述及解题信息,以便利其他用户理解和使用。
TPTP官方网站上有大量的学习资源,包括用户手册、问题示例、FAQ和支持论坛。用户还可以通过查阅相关刊物和在线课程深入了解自动推理的理论基础及应用技术。
TPTP广泛应用于各种数理逻辑、人工智能和计算机科学研究中,尤其是在算法分析、软件验证及理论证明领域。研究人员可以利用TPTP测试新的算法效率,或者对已有算法进行,推动领域内的科技进步。
通过以上的介绍,你现在应该对TPTP有了更深入的理解。无论你是希望解决复杂逻辑问题,还是想了解自动推理的最新研究,TPTP都是一个非常不错的选择。希望这些信息能够帮助你顺利找到TPTP的官方下载入口,下载并顺利使用这一强大工具。
2003-2025 tp交易所平台下载 @版权所有|网站地图|渝ICP备2024031990号-1